For you reloading gurus, what would you think would be a max load for the 7x57AI? I was shooting 55 grains of RL-19 with 150 Nosler Partitions but was told by a individual, that I think has far more reloading knowledge than I, that the load was too hot. I did not see any dangerous signs. The primers were flat but so were the factory 7x57's shoot for fire forming. Give me your opinion, please. Thanks

I ran the data in Quickload and just using the info given and standard seating depth you are at 62,200 PSI so pretty dang hot load for sure.
Now by just moving the OAL to 3.150 I dropped it to 59,122 PSI

I would say if your primer pockets are holding tight for 5-6 reloads you are OK but if they are loose after 3-4 I would back off.
